引言:
在使用mysql數(shù)據(jù)庫(kù)的過(guò)程中,有時(shí)候我們需要輸入密碼進(jìn)行連接,但是卻遇到了錯(cuò)誤2003。這是什么原因呢?接下來(lái)我們結(jié)合實(shí)際情況,來(lái)一一介紹可能的解決方案。
錯(cuò)誤2003的可能原因:
1. mysql服務(wù)未啟動(dòng)
2. 端口號(hào)被占用
3. 防火墻設(shè)置
4. 密碼錯(cuò)誤
5. 主機(jī)名錯(cuò)誤
解決方案:
1. mysql服務(wù)未啟動(dòng):可以通過(guò)控制面板-->管理工具-->服務(wù)中查看mysql服務(wù)是否啟動(dòng),若未啟動(dòng)則需要手動(dòng)啟動(dòng)。
2. 端口號(hào)被占用:可以通過(guò)cmd命令(Windows)或終端(Mac)輸入"sudo lsof -i :端口號(hào)"查看端口號(hào)是否被占用,若占用則需要關(guān)閉占用端口號(hào)的應(yīng)用程序。
3. 防火墻設(shè)置:需要在防火墻設(shè)置中允許mysql端口通過(guò)即可。
4. 密碼錯(cuò)誤:可以嘗試修改mysql密碼或者輸入正確的密碼。
5. 主機(jī)名錯(cuò)誤:需要確認(rèn)連接的主機(jī)名是否正確,可以通過(guò)"ping 主機(jī)名"的命令來(lái)測(cè)試。
總結(jié):
在進(jìn)行mysql連接時(shí),遇到錯(cuò)誤2003并不是什么難以解決的問(wèn)題。我們只需要通過(guò)一些簡(jiǎn)單的診斷和解決步驟,找到并解決問(wèn)題所在就可以了。